Transaction 51cc1a242ce84c344e1ce4d673c9309462f6c4f835a1e366a5619adff75a9063
1 Input
1 Output
-
51cc1a242ce84c344e1ce4d673c9309462f6c4f835a1e366a5619adff75a9063:0
- value
- 6593311
- script pubkey
- OP_0 OP_PUSHBYTES_20 dfe36b9461fcf3a01316038375dfe29608860737
- address
- bc1qml3kh9rplne6qyckqwphthlzjcygvpeh9708hg